Table. Walnut wood, iron. Spanish school, Guadalajara, 17th century. Table with a rectangular and smooth top, four spheres under the four legs (these joined by chambranas that start from rectangular cubes, and carved with spherical elements accompanied by lentil shapes or discs), and a carved waist in the lower area of the front. In this part, there is also a drawer with a key closure, decorated with a carving of plant motifs divided into two rectangular areas; Inside, a board creates two spaces. Note the dovetail joints. Being one of the most common typologies in the Castilian school of all antique Spanish furniture, it is possible to find similar specimens in important private collections and prominent institutions. Compare, for example, with some buffets from the Lope de Vega House Museum in Madrid (one with column legs is dated to the first half of the 17th century), or with some of those preserved in the Casa de Cervantes Museum in Alcalá de Henares in Madrid (in particular, one has a composition on the legs similar to this one, the one in the museum dating to the 17th century and registered with inventory number CE00113).
